Mitch Garver At The Plate

  • Garver has 11 doubles, 16 home runs and 36 walks while batting .286.
  • Garver has picked up a hit in 46 of 69 games this year, with multiple hits 16 times.
  • In 20.3% of his games this season, he has homered, and 5.9% of his trips to the plate.
  • In 25 games this year (36.2%), Garver has picked up an RBI, and in eight of those games (11.6%) he had two or more. He has also driven in three or more of his team's runs in four contests.
  • He has scored in 29 of 69 games this season, and more than once 6 times.

Blue Jays Pitching Rankings

  • The 9.5 strikeouts per nine innings compiled by the Blue Jays pitching staff paces MLB.
  • The Blue Jays' 3.71 team ERA ranks first across all MLB pitching staffs.
  • Blue Jays pitchers combine to surrender 173 total home runs at a clip of 1.2 per game (to rank 16th in the league).
  • Bassitt makes the start for the Blue Jays, his 30th of the season. He is 14-7 with a 3.69 ERA and 158 strikeouts through 173 1/3 innings pitched.
  • In his last appearance on Wednesday, the right-hander went eight innings against the Oakland Athletics, giving up one earned run while surrendering seven hits.
  • Among qualifying pitchers in MLB action this season, the 34-year-old's 3.69 ERA ranks 24th, 1.165 WHIP ranks 18th, and 8.2 K/9 ranks 32nd.
